In order to offer insurance coverage, you require insurance. At the minimum you will require a service owner policy (BOP) and E&O insurance. A BOP can be tailored with a range of various protections for whatever from your equipment to the cars and truck you utilize for company. E&O means errors and omissions and is often called professional liability insurance.

Omissions are likewise errors you make, such as forgetting to encourage a customer that their policy is due for renewal. If you hire workplace or support personnel you might likewise need to bring worker's payment insurance coverage depending on your state and the number of staff members you employ. Lastly, you will need to secure a surety bond.

There is a lot to be stated for working under a knowledgeable sales manager who can reveal you the ropes and guide you through what can be a steep knowing curve. The advantages that originate from working as a captive representative can feature a rate tag called a non-compete contract.

These constraints may be bound by time limitations, such as a couple of years from separation, or by geography, restricting you from working within a certain radius of your now previous employer. State laws and court decisions vary in different states and jurisdictions. In some locations they are unlawful and can not be a condition of employment, and in others they are legal but not enforced.
